Google is expected to reveal a big slate of new hardware Wednesday, but plenty of those announcements have already leaked.

On today's podcast, we run through a bunch of those expected devices, including the Pixel 2 and Pixel 2 XL smartphones, as well as the Google Home Mini smart speaker.
